#70e012 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#70e012 is composed of 43.9% red, 87.8%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 92%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 92.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 47.5%. #70e012 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ff24 with #00c100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#70e012 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#70e012 has RGB values of R:112, G:224,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.92,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 7397394.

Shades and Tints of #70e012
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030600 is the darkest color, while #f8f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#70e012
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797a78 is the less saturated color, while #6fe909 is the most saturated one.
